The Rose I Loved

A Poem by Ravinder Malhotra

A crimson bloom amongst the buds

It’s magic hue caught my eye

A pretty rose yet untouched

Under the open sky

 

Silently played the hand of fate

Smote my hand, my luck

For while I nursed the prick of thorns

Else the rose did pluck

 

I know not of the stranger

Nor the vase it fill

But the fragrance of that rose

Fades not from memory still

 

 

...................(c) 1978 Ravinder Malhotra
